A road undergoes a 2.3 km turn to the N. If the road is to be rated for 100 km/hr, at what angle should the road be banked?

Answers

Answer 1

The angle the road should be banked is determined as 2⁰.

What angle should the road be banked?

The banking angle of the road is calculated by applying the following equation.

tan ( θ ) = v² / rg

where;

θ is the banking anglev is the speed rating of the roadr is the radius of the curveg is acceleration due to gravity

The given parameters includes;

radius of the road = 2.3 km = 2,300 m

speed rating of the road = 100 km/hr = 27.78 m/s

tan ( θ ) = v² / rg

tan ( θ ) = (27.78)² / (2,300 x 9.8)

tan ( θ ) = 0.034

θ = arc tan (0.034)

θ = 2⁰

what is an atom with great electronegativity able to do?

Answers

An atom with great electronegativity is able to attract electrons towards itself in a chemical bond. This means that it is able to form strong covalent bonds with other atoms, and can also participate in ionic bonding by attracting electrons away from other atoms.

Additionally, an atom with high electronegativity is able to exert a greater degree of control over the distribution of charge within a molecule, making it an important factor in determining the overall reactivity and behavior of the molecule.

Electronegativity is a measure of an atom's ability to attract electrons towards itself when it is part of a chemical bond. In other words, it is a measure of an atom's ability to pull electrons away from other atoms in a molecule. Electronegativity is an important concept in chemistry, as it helps predict how atoms will behave in chemical reactions.

Electronegativity is typically measured on a scale called the Pauling scale, named after the American chemist Linus Pauling. The scale ranges from 0.7 (for the least electronegative element, francium) to 4.0 (for the most electronegative element, fluorine). Elements towards the right side of the periodic table, such as the halogens and oxygen, are generally more electronegative than elements towards the left side, such as the alkali metals.

which of the following changes would increase the separation between the bright fringes in the diffraction pattern formed by a diffraction grating? 10) a) increase the separation between the slits. b) immerse the apparatus in water. c) increase the wavelength of the light used. d) all of these. e) none of these

Answers

Increasing the wavelength of the light used would increase the separation between the bright fringes in the diffraction pattern. Hence option c) is the correct answer.

The separation between the bright fringes in the diffraction pattern formed by a diffraction grating is determined by the spacing between the grating's slits and the wavelength of the light used.

According to this, an increase in the separation between the slits (option a) would result in a decrease in the separation between the bright fringes. Similarly, immersing the apparatus in water (option b) would change the refractive index of the medium and would have no effect on the separation of the fringes.

Therefore, the only option that would increase the separation between the bright fringes in the diffraction pattern formed by a diffraction grating is c) increasing the wavelength of the light used.

So the correct answer is c) increase the wavelength of the light used.

What is produced by a stream of electrons flowing through a wire that is coiled around an iron core?
an atomic field
a radiation field
a magnetic field
a static field

Answers

A magnetic field is produced by a stream of electrons flowing through a wire that is coiled around an iron core. Option c is correct answer.

When a current flows through a wire, it produces a magnetic field around the wire. When the wire is coiled around an iron core, the magnetic field is intensified because iron is a ferromagnetic material that can be magnetized easily.

The direction of the magnetic field around the wire depends on the direction of the current flow. The right-hand rule can be used to determine the direction of the magnetic field. If you wrap your right hand around the wire with your fingers pointing in the direction of the current flow, your thumb will point in the direction of the magnetic field. The answer is option c.

Does a neutrally charged object even have a charge?

Answers

“Charged objects have an imbalance of charge - either more negative electrons than positive protons or vice versa. And neutral objects have a balance of charge - equal numbers of protons and electrons. The principle stated earlier for atoms can be applied to objects. Objects with more electrons than protons are charged negatively; objects with fewer electrons than protons are charged positively.

In this discussion of electrically charged versus electrically neutral objects, the neutron has been neglected. Neutrons, being electrically neutral play no role in this unit. Their presence (or absence) will have no direct bearing upon whether an object is charged or uncharged. Their role in the atom is merely to provide stability to the nucleus.”

While having a discussion, Technician A says that the longer a conductor is, the more resistance it has and the smaller its diameter, the less resistance it has. Technician B says that the larger its diameter, the less resistance it has. Who is correct

Answers

Answer:

Technician B is correct by saying that the larger diameter (i.e the conductor's diameter), the less resistance it has.

Explanation:

According to the law of electrical resistance, the resistance of a metallic conductor is proportional to the length of the conductor, but inversely proportional to the cross-sectional area of the conductor.

\(R = p\frac{l}{A}\)

where R is the resistance of the conductor.

p is the intrinsic resistivity of the material with which the conductor is made.

l is the length of the conductor.

A is the cross-sectional area of the conductor.

This law simply means that if we increase the length of a conductor, or reduce the area, the electrical resistance of the conductor will increase, and vice versa.

Technician B is correct by saying that the larger diameter (i.e the conductor's diameter), the less resistance it has.

This is because the area of the conductor is proportional to the cross-sectional area. And the larger the cross-sectional area of a conductor, the lesser its resistance will be.
